    Swedish Appeals Court Sets Aside €10.6M Italy Award

    An appeals court in Sweden has this week set aside a €10.6 million ($11.48 million) arbitral award issued to a Dutch renewable energy firm after Italy dialed back economic incentives for the renewable energy industry, saying the award violates European Union law.

    Investors Say Italy Can't Escape Suits Over Solar Awards

    Renewable energy investors looking to enforce millions of euros worth of arbitral awards against Italy have accused the country of trying to renege on a "classic, cut and dry treaty-based arbitration agreement" as they look to keep their lawsuits alive in D.C. federal court.

    Italy Looks To Nix €10.6M Renewable Energy Award Fight

    A Dutch renewable energy investor's lawsuit to enforce a €10.6 million ($11.76 million) arbitral award against Italy following a dispute over revoked economic incentives cannot proceed since there isn't a valid arbitration agreement, the country told a D.C. federal court.
